VAHVA Fitness is a globally-recognized functional training brand that fuses Eastern and Western disciplines into a holistic system designed for health, mobility, strength, and athletic performance. Their philosophy centers on building a body that’s not only strong, but also resilient, mobile, and capable of real-life athleticism — whether for daily life, martial arts, dance, or sports.

Founded in 2015 by two fitness enthusiasts who began their journey in Finland but soon embarked on worldwide travels to study varied physical disciplines — from calisthenics and strength training, to martial arts, Qigong, dance, and mobility arts — VAHVA Fitness represents a synthesis of global knowledge and deep, long-term experimentation.

At the core of VAHVA Fitness is head coach Eero Westerberg, a movement master, body-restoration specialist, and physical educator. With over a decade of training and teaching experience — and a journey through Eastern and Western movement arts — Eero leads the channel with a philosophy that training should build a durable, functional body without relying on extremes, supplements, or unsustainable methods.

Their approach — rooted in mobility, functional strength, bodyweight dynamics, and ancient training tools — aims to bring fitness back to its primal roots. By doing so, VAHVA Fitness offers something different from mainstream “gym culture”: a path to strength, freedom of movement, joint health, athletic fluidity, and structural integrity.

With hundreds of free YouTube videos (and over 580,000 subscribers), alongside structured programs like “Movement 20XX,” “Athlete 20XX,” and “Warrior 20XX,” VAHVA Fitness provides both accessible entry-level content and deep, long-term training systems for those who want serious transformation.
